Frequently Asked Questions about Electric Dirt Bikes for Kids
Choosing the right electric dirt bike for beginners and kids involves considering several factors. Here are some common questions parents ask:
Q1: What age is appropriate for an electric dirt bike?
A1: Electric dirt bikes for kids are generally suitable for ages 3 and up, but specific models have recommended age ranges (e.g., 3-6, 6-12). Always check the manufacturer’s guidelines, weight capacity, and speed settings to ensure it matches your child’s age, height, and skill level.
Q2: How fast do kids’ electric dirt bikes go?
A2: Speeds vary widely. Smaller, beginner-friendly models might go 3-5 mph, while more advanced bikes for older kids can reach 15-16 mph. Many models offer multiple speed settings, allowing parents to limit the top speed until their child gains confidence.
Q3: What safety gear should my child wear?
A3: Safety is paramount! Your child should always wear a properly fitted helmet, knee pads, elbow pads, and closed-toe shoes or boots. Gloves and long sleeves/pants are also recommended to protect against scrapes and bumps.
Q4: How long does the battery last and how long does it take to charge?
A4: Battery life typically ranges from 40 minutes to 2 hours of continuous use, depending on the model, terrain, and speed. Charging times can vary from 1.5 hours to 8 hours. Some bikes offer quick-swap batteries for extended playtime.
Q5: Can electric dirt bikes be ridden on all types of terrain?
A5: It depends on the bike. Most electric dirt bikes designed for kids can handle dirt trails, grass, and paved surfaces. Models with larger, knobby pneumatic tires and good suspension will perform better on rougher off-road terrain, while simpler ride-ons are best for smooth surfaces.
Q6: Are electric dirt bikes difficult for kids to learn?
A6: Not usually. Many models are designed with beginner-friendly features like easy-to-use twist throttles, simple braking systems, and even training wheels (for younger riders). The key is starting with a bike that matches their skill level and allowing them to learn at their own pace in a safe environment.
Q7: What’s the main difference between a 12V, 24V, and 36V electric dirt bike?
A7: The voltage (V) indicates the power system. Generally, higher voltage means more power, higher top speeds, and often better performance on varied terrains.
– 12V bikes are usually for very young children, offering lower speeds and best for smooth surfaces.
– 24V bikes provide a good balance of speed and power for kids aged 6-12, suitable for light off-road use.
– 36V bikes are more powerful, offering higher speeds and better torque for older or more experienced riders tackling challenging trails.
